A method for simulating traffic load on the ground above a prefabricated box culvert
By using a simulated test method of ground traffic load above precast box culverts, and by linking deformable bearing devices with jacks, the zonal loading and phased unloading of the soil above the tunnel can be achieved. This solves the shortcomings of existing test devices and improves the accuracy of tunnel deformation and stress analysis.

[0001] The present application belongs to the field of subway engineering, and particularly relates to a method for simulating test of ground traffic load above prefabricated box culvert. BACKGROUND
[0002] In recent years, with the continuous improvement of underground traffic system in large and medium-sized cities and the increasing number of tunnels, the long-term stress and strain influence of tunnels in operation on ground subsidence, surrounding buildings and underground pipelines due to the effect of driving load cannot be ignored. In order to avoid the deformation and excessive stress of the tunnel below caused by long-term driving load on the ground, which endangers the safety of tunnel operation, the excavation of the upper crossing foundation is often carried out in a zoned and blocked manner, and is matched with soil piling or counterweight counterpressure. In order to simulate and analyze the influence of long-term driving load on the box culvert above on the existing tunnel in operation below, a plurality of model test devices are designed and developed to carry out model test analysis on this working condition, but for the case that long-term driving load leads to excessive deformation and stress of the tunnel below, and for the test direction of downward pressure load in different regions, the model test devices developed at present all have some defects such as being unable to load the rock-soil material in the device in a zoned manner and being unable to unload in stages. In addition, the devices must first place the tunnel and then apply the load to make the soil body consolidate, which is inconsistent with the actual construction sequence. The deformation and convergence monitoring of the square tunnel model is not perfect. SUMMARY

[0080] Working principle:
[0081] In the device, the lifting device 11 can freely ascend and descend along the sawtooth 38, thereby changing the height of the lifting device 11, and the bolt hole 39 can be used to fix the lifting device 11. The vertical partition plates 19 are arranged in a vertical and horizontal array and are connected by bolts, which are used to divide the soil in the box and can prevent the deformable pressure bearing device 18 from tilting. During the test, the monitoring device is inserted into the square tunnel model 4 to measure the compression and tensile deformation, i.e. the convergence deformation, of the square tunnel model 4. The miniature soil pressure sensor is installed at the bottom of the deformable pressure bearing device 18 to monitor the pressure on the deformable pressure bearing device 18.
[0082] The entire square tunnel model 4 is made of organic glass selected according to the similarity theory calculation and is spliced by custom-made pure aluminum welding wire bolts, which more accurately simulates the block splicing characteristics of the shield tunnel segment, thereby simulating the actual working condition to the greatest extent; during the test, the miniature soil pressure sensor is pasted on the outer arc surface of the square tunnel model 4 to measure the soil pressure acting on the square tunnel model 4. During the test, the strain gauge is pasted on the inner arc surface of the square tunnel model 4, which can monitor the deformation of the square tunnel model 4.
[0083] When the geotechnical material is added into the model box 3 and the load is applied, the model sleeve 10 can be inserted into the geotechnical body at the reserved circular hole position of the model box 3, and then the soil in the model sleeve 10 is removed and placed into the square tunnel model 4, and then the model sleeve 10 is taken out in pieces, which plays a role of assisting the square tunnel model 4 to be placed into the model box 3.

[0105] In the present application, the expected stress constraint is converted into displacement constraint by calculating the extension and retraction amount of the telescopic rod 23 of the deformable pressure bearing device 18. With different displacement constraints applied by each deformable pressure bearing device 18 above the filled soil, the soil in the model box 3 is compressed, thereby generating pressure on the square tunnel model 4. After the model is pressed, internal forces and deformations are generated. By presetting the sensor to collect corresponding data, the deformation, convergence deformation, and pressure of the surrounding soil on the square tunnel model 4 under the action of random external load can be measured. The degree of deformation of the square tunnel model 4 is collected by the foil strain gauge attached to the inside of the square tunnel model 4 and the displacement sensor inserted into the inside of the square tunnel model 4.
[0106] The shield tunnel non-uniform force integrated loading model test device in the application can complete the following tests: under the action of the vertical jack loading, the square tunnel model 4 is subjected to three-dimensional loading pressure to generate deformation, and the deformation law of the tunnel under the action of the non-uniform load can be analyzed; the vertical jack is first loaded to the required level to make the tunnel have certain deformation, then the pressure of the jack is reduced to make the surrounding soil of the tunnel be unloaded, to simulate the foundation pit excavation in the actual engineering, and to study the stress and deformation influence of the foundation pit excavation on the underlying tunnel.
